The Portland Trail Blazers and Philadelphia 76ers faced each other on Monday evening with lineups few would have recognized preseason. Joel Embiid and Paul George were out for the Sixers. Tyrese Maxey would exit early in the second half as well. Deandre Ayton and Jerami Grant missed their usual starts for the Blazers. That left one traditional “star”-level player on the floor: Portland guard Anfernee Simons. As it turned out, it was enough. Simons scored 34 as the Trail Blazers overcame a slow start to defeat the 76ers 119-102.
